You could always rent a 4x4 truck in Corpus or in your hometown and take it to the park, or carpool with a friend who has a 4x4. There's no rule that says you must OWN the 4x4 vehicle you take down-island.
For that matter, there's plenty of beach access before the 4x4-only area. And bicycles aren't banned.... it'd be a challenging workout depending on the sand conditions, but you could haul a goodly amount of stuff with the properly equipped bicycle. (I'm not being sarcastic; it's an option if the beach conditions are just right--you want some harder packed sand vs. the light and loose and deep stuff that happens after a string of hot, dry and or windy low humidity weather.)
